Well, my pole barn finally got underway. I was originally planning for a 30x40, but now am hoping to go a little bigger. This shows what the spot looked like at 7:30am on Sat and then where it ended up around noon. A guy I worked with brought his tractor over to do this.

I've got about a 40x40 area cleared off right now. I'm planning on cutting down a few of the big trees around the area, and would like to dig out the bank some more so that I could put in a 32x48.


I'm planning on getting some #4 stone brought in once I get the site prepped.
As you can see, I'm just in the beginning stages right now so i'd welcome an input.

This is what I'm looking at doing:

32'x48'x12' pole building
4x6 poles, 8' o.c.
1 bag(s) of sacrete per pole
2x6 skirtboards, 2 rows
2x4 side nailers, 24" o.c.
2x4 roof purlins, 24" o.c.
Trusses 8' o.c., 3.5/12 pitch
2x6 truss plates

DC-Rib, #1 Painted 29 ga. on roof
DC-Rib, #1 Painted 29 ga. on sides with screws Painted trim

Insulation, 1/2" Teck on roof

2 Ag Window, 3x2 White
1 99s36"Cannonball Blnk 3068 Wht.
3 FOAMCORE, 10x8 RP
